ServiceNow CEO has defended the company's relevancy in the enterprise software market, touting a kill switch for rogue AI agents as the company seeks to reassure customers about AI safety and control.

ServiceNow CEO has defended the company's relevancy in the rapidly evolving enterprise software market, highlighting a new kill switch for rogue AI agents as a key differentiator. The comments come as ServiceNow faces increasing competition from AI-native platforms and other enterprise software providers.

"ServiceNow remains at the forefront of enterprise AI," the CEO said. "Our kill switch for rogue AI agents is a critical feature that gives customers the control and confidence they need to deploy AI at scale."

The ServiceNow AI agents kill switch is designed to allow administrators to immediately halt the operation of any AI agent that is behaving unexpectedly or outside its designated parameters. This capability is intended to address concerns about AI safety and to prevent potential disruptions caused by rogue AI agents.

"The kill switch is a game-changer for enterprise AI governance," said a technology analyst. "It provides a safety net for organisations deploying AI agents."

The CEO's defense of ServiceNow's relevancy comes as the company continues to invest in AI and automation. ServiceNow has been integrating AI capabilities across its platform, including its Now Assist and AI Agent features.

"ServiceNow is well-positioned to capitalize on the growing demand for AI-powered workflow automation," added the analyst. "The company's focus on AI safety and governance is a key differentiator."

The announcement of the ServiceNow AI agents kill switch has been welcomed by customers, who have expressed concerns about the potential risks of autonomous AI agents. The feature is expected to be available in the next major release of the ServiceNow platform.
